How Could Asteroid Mining Contribute to Building Infrastructure in Space?
Asteroid mining, once relegated to the realm of science fiction, is rapidly becoming a tangible reality with the potential to revolutionize our approach to space infrastructure. The vast number of asteroids in our solar system contains a wealth of resources that could significantly enhance our capabilities in space. This article explores how asteroid mining could contribute to building infrastructure in space, focusing on various aspects such as resource availability, technological advancements, and the sustainable development of space.
Asteroids are rich in materials like metals, water, and other essential elements. For instance, many asteroids are composed of nickel, iron, and cobalt, which are valuable for manufacturing components necessary for spacecraft and habitats. The ability to extract these materials directly from asteroids would drastically reduce the cost and complexity of transporting resources from Earth to space. This is particularly crucial when considering the high costs associated with launching materials from our planet, which can reach thousands of dollars per kilogram. By utilizing resources found in space, we can create a more efficient and cost-effective means of developing infrastructure in orbit.
One of the most exciting prospects of asteroid mining is the potential to obtain water, which is vital for human survival and can also be used to produce fuel. Water can be split into hydrogen and oxygen, which are essential for rocket fuel. This would enable spacecraft to refuel in orbit, allowing for longer missions and deeper exploration of our solar system. Moreover, the presence of water on asteroids could support the establishment of permanent human habitats in space, as it could be used for drinking, farming, and even generating energy.
Technological advancements in robotics and automation are making asteroid mining more feasible. Companies like Planetary Resources and Deep Space Industries are already developing technologies to prospect and extract resources from asteroids. These technologies involve the use of automated spacecraft equipped with mining tools that can navigate and extract materials from asteroids with precision. The more we invest in these technologies, the more capable we become of establishing a robust space infrastructure that relies on locally sourced materials.
Building infrastructure in space also means creating habitats for astronauts and researchers. The ability to manufacture building materials from asteroid resources could lead to the development of large-scale space stations and colonies. Imagine a thriving settlement on the Moon or Mars, constructed using materials sourced from nearby asteroids. This not only makes space settlements more sustainable but also reduces the environmental impact on Earth by minimizing the need for resource extraction from our planet.
Additionally, the establishment of a space economy is on the horizon, where asteroid mining could play a crucial role. This economy would not only include the extraction of resources but also the development of services and industries related to space travel and habitation. Companies could emerge that provide transportation to and from asteroids, processing facilities for extracted materials, or even tourism opportunities for wealthy individuals looking to experience space firsthand. All of this contributes to a broader vision of humanity becoming a multi-planetary species, with a self-sustaining economy in space.
However, the development of asteroid mining and infrastructure in space does come with its challenges. Legal and ethical concerns regarding the ownership of celestial bodies and the potential impact on the environment must be addressed. International cooperation will be key in establishing guidelines and regulations to ensure that asteroid mining is conducted responsibly and sustainably. Organizations like the United Nations Office for Outer Space Affairs are beginning to explore these issues, laying the groundwork for a collaborative approach to space resource management.
